T2'008 takes top 4 at BIWS Rd 3!
Report by Phil Chambers & Elliot Harper.![]() The Don Valley Stadium played host to Round 3 of the BIWS series for 2007/8. Doors were opened early with enthusiastic racers preparing for the days event. Another new track layout was prepared, approximately 420 ft. in length, on the indoor running track surface. The layout provided a comparatively short main straight, before sweeping down and back up in front of race control. This was followed by a high speed right to left onto a short straight, leading to a hairpin, then a complex chicane in front of the drivers rostrum and a sweeper onto the main straight. Practice was well organised and all competitors were given 2 opportunities, controlled by tickets issued to each driver. This queuing and ticket process worked very effectively to provide a smooth practice session, regulated by Ian Howe. Qualifying The format allowed for 3 rounds of qualifying with FTD to count. Round 1 provided the drivers with a competitive run whilst allowing a final opportunity to learn the track layout. The grip levels remained low, meaning 1st round qualifying times were unlikely to affect the standings later on in the day. Phil Chambers (Xray/Orion) 4. Stew Noble (HB/Orion) 5. Daniel Fallows ![]() Concourse Concourse was held between the end of the qualifying and the start of the finals. All the bodyshells entered were of a high quality and it was a particularly difficult selection for the judges. Stew Noble won the prize with his stunning Ninja Graffix painted shell!! ![]() Finals 27T A Final Leg 1 It looked like it would be straight forward with Thomas Daley maintaining the pace in the early stages. It wasn't until about half way through the race, under heavy challenge from Tim Wood, that he lost the lead. Although driving hard to recover Tim had gained the upper hand and secured the first win, with Thomas 2nd and Matty Tuplin 3rd. 19T A Final Leg 1 This was a great race for the spectators, the lead changed hands many times and the crowd were really getting behind the drivers. Matt's car slowed near the end of the race and Tim Wood won in front of Chris Clark and Matt Dunning. Mod A Final Leg 1 The start was clean until a small mistake from Jonny Aird in 2nd caused a pileup in front of race control. Elliot Harper held onto the lead followed by Stew Noble in 2nd and Phil Chambers in 3rd. Sam Smith had a very good start and came from 9th to 4th on the first lap. Phil then made a pass on Stew, after a mistake through the high speed middle section, to take 2nd place. Sam also found his way past Stew after a small mistake to take 3rd place. Elliot's car was slightly off pace due to a tyre issue and Phil pressured him into a mistake in front of race control. This allowed Phil to take the lead. Elliot dropped further down the pack and 2nd place was taken by Sam Smith followed by Elliot, Ali and Stew. Sam was super quick and began to decrease the lead Phil had built up. Unfortunately Sam pushed slightly too hard and made a big mistake in the middle high speed section. Elliot also got caught up in this crash dropping him down to 4th. This allowed Phil to take it easy for the rest of the race to take the win, followed by Ali in 2nd and Stew Noble in 3rd. Raffle The raffle was held between finals with a host of prizes donated by Mirage, sponsors of the event. This helps to provide an opportunity for every one to take part and win a prize on the day - including the Mums and Dads - and helps to keep the event very family friendly. ![]() 27T A Final Leg 2 Tom Daley was off quickly and again maintained the lead for the first few laps until he was punished for a minor error. Tim Wood took the win in front of Adam Howe and Tom Daley. 19T A Final Leg 2 This race was super close and there was no clear lead built up by anyone. From a spectators point of view it was very enjoyable, but it was obviously very hard on the drivers nerves. The track was tricky at speed and minor errors were severely punished. In the end Matt Dunning held the lead, just keeping ahead of Tim Woods as both cars crossed the line only 2 feet apart. Matt took the win, Tim 2nd and in 3rd place Chris Clark. Mod A Final Leg 2 The top 3 got off to a good start and pulled away from the rest of the field. Elliot sorted his tyre issue out from 1st final and was back on pace, leading the race followed by Jonny in 2nd and Phil in 3rd. Phil had an issue with his cells before this final, meaning he had to run the race with a charge of under 3000mAh. Some super smooth driving meant he held 3rd from start to finish, which was all he needed to win the meeting. Elliot won leg 2 by 5 seconds ahead of Jonny in 2nd and Phil 0.6 seconds back in 3rd.
